So the replica-lag alarm on the Fernvale cluster fires more often than you'd think, and most of the time it's harmless — a big analytics query hogging the primary. From a security angle, the thing to verify is that the lagging replica isn't serving auth reads; check the Quillgate router config and make sure stale-read routing is disabled for the sessions table. If lag exceeds 90 seconds, fail reads back to the primary and annotate the incident with the trace below.

build token for tawif-bahip: htk31_68bba16e1afabfef4ecc69408c06f16

Onboarding note for the security reviewer — StormRelay fan-out service. StormRelay receives weather alerts from the Cloudmere ingest tier and fans them out to regional notifier pools. All fan-out workers authenticate with short-lived tokens minted by the Helmsgate signer. For your review you'll need read access to the signer's sealed audit partition; standard SSO doesn't reach it by design. Access is granted through the reviewer escrow flow described in section 4. To open the escrow flow, supply the recovery passphrase below.

strongbox words: oliael-gilax-lamael

Quick note for the sync: the Gatewick gateway now enforces per-client rate limits, 300 req/min by default, 1200 for batch tier. If a team starts seeing 429s, check their tier in the limits dashboard before bumping anything — most 'outages' last week were just misclassified clients. Overrides live in the limiter config and take effect within a minute. To query or patch limits from the admin API, authenticate with the key below.

API key for bageg-kajef: vxb2-ss

Night-shift staff: Floor 4 of the Tellhaven Building opens this week. After 21:00, access is via the rear stairwell only; the lifts are locked out overnight during the settling period. Complete a walk-through of the new floor once per shift and log it. The stairwell keypad accepts the code below.

badge for yahop-fawep: bdg-XBKXI-68071